Why Alt Text Matters
Alt text (alternative text) is crucial for web accessibility and SEO. It helps screen reader users understand image content and provides context when images fail to load. Good alt text also improves your search engine rankings by helping crawlers understand your content.
• Accessibility: Required by WCAG 2.1 guidelines for web accessibility
• SEO Benefits: Helps search engines understand and rank your images
• User Experience: Provides context when images don't load
• Legal Compliance: Many jurisdictions require accessible websites
Alt Text Tips by Image Type
Informative Images
Photos, screenshots, illustrations that convey information
✓ Describe the relevant content
✓ Keep it under 125 characters
✗ Don't say "image of" or "picture of"
Decorative Images
Images used purely for visual design
✓ Use empty alt text: alt=""
✓ Mark with role="presentation"
✗ Don't describe decorative elements
Functional Images
Buttons, links, icons that perform actions
✓ Describe the action/purpose
✓ Use action verbs
✗ Don't describe the icon appearance
Complex Images
Charts, diagrams, infographics with detailed data
✓ Provide brief summary in alt
✓ Use longdesc or adjacent text for details
✗ Don't cram everything into alt text
